About Cambridge, Ohio

This region is rich with literary history, including the birthplace of Zane Gray, one of the most commercially successful American authors of all time.

Cambridge is ideally located in close proximity to many large metropolitan areas including Columbus, Cleveland, Pittsburgh,  Akron, and Wheeling. We are a little over one hour from the Columbus international airport (CMH) or the Akron-Canton Airport.

One of the big advantages of Cambridge is that it is a compact, walkable small town. In the downtown area you’ll find shopping, restaurants, a giant city park, a public pool, the library, and many churches.

The cost of living in Cambridge is very low and rent is affordable. This makes it an ideal place for our apprentices to find safe yet affordable housing.
